Las Palmas de Gran Canaria weather in February
In February, Las Palmas de Gran Canaria has daytime highs averaging 19 °C, nights around 15 °C, with 5.0 wet days, and a sea temperature of 19 °C. Figures are 1991–2020 climate normals.
- 19.0°C Average high
- 14.6°C Average low
- 5.0days Wet days
- 32mm Rainfall
- 18.8°C Sea temperature
- 11h Daylight

How February develops
Averages for the first, middle and last part of the month, from daily 1991–2020 normals. Chance of rain is the share of years in which that calendar day recorded more than 1 mm.
| Days | Avg high | Avg low | Chance of rain |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1–10 February | 18.8 °C | 14.6 °C | 19 % |
| 11–20 February | 19.0 °C | 14.6 °C | 18 % |
| 21–28 February | 19.1 °C | 14.6 °C | 16 % |

QuestionsFebruary in Las Palmas de Gran Canaria, answered
How warm is Las Palmas de Gran Canaria in February?
Daily highs average 19 °C and nights fall to about 15 °C, a spread of 4.4 °C between afternoon and dawn. That makes February the 12th warmest month of the year here.
Does it rain much in Las Palmas de Gran Canaria in February?
February averages 32 mm of rain, spread over about 5 of the 28 days — 18 % of the month. Cloud cover averages 44 % of the sky.
Is the sea warm enough to swim in February?
The sea averages 19 °C off Las Palmas de Gran Canaria in February. Most people find water below 20 °C bracing and above 25 °C comfortable for a long swim; this figure is a monthly surface average, so a sheltered bay on a still afternoon can be warmer.
How long are the days in February?
Las Palmas de Gran Canaria averages 11 hours between sunrise and sunset in February. Day length is computed from latitude and date, so it is exact rather than modelled — but it says nothing about how much of that time is sunny.
